Fig. 1The brain MRI images.
(a) Brain MRI after three years after the onset of headache and two years after the onset of partial seizures reveals atrophy of the left frontal temporal lobe and deep gray matter, with large patchy abnormalities on T1 and T2 sequences with bilateral ventricular enlargement.
(b) Brain MRI after five years after the onset of headache and four years after the onset of focal seizures shows atrophy of the left cerebral hemisphere, with this space occupied by T1 and T2 signal lesions with enlargement of the third and fourth ventricles and left ventricle.
